The Da Vinci Code Walking Tour of Paris will takes you through the pages of Dan Brown's sweeping novel that has engulfed the world with intrigue. Follow the adventure of renowned Harvard symbolist Robert Langdon as he searches for the hidden clues that lie throughout Paris.
The tour begins at the famous Hotel Ritz, where the novel opens with Robert Langdon fast asleep. Walk through the Jardin des Tuileries and enjoy the beautiful gardens as we enlighten you to a few of the author's liberties taken in the writing of this book.
From there, you will enter the Carrousel du Louvre, where Silas murdered the museum curator Jacques Saunier, to see the inverted pyramid believed to house the Holy Grail itself. Next, cross the Pont des Arts on your way to the gallery district of the Left Bank.
This walk will take us to the Church of St Germain des Pres before closing the tour at the final destination, St. Sulpice. Please note that the St. Sulpice may be closed on Sunday's for Mass. Here you will view the infamous Rose Line and take a look inside this dramatic church. Follow the Rose Line to the towering obelisk where Silas mistakenly believed the Holy Grail rested.
